About Lantronix, Inc. (LTRX)

Before we jump into Lantronix, Inc.’s stock price, history, target price and what caused it to recently rise, let’s take a look at some background.

Lantronix, Inc. develops, markets, and sells industrial and enterprise internet of things (IoT) products and services in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ific Japan. The company’s embedded IoT solutions provides embedded products, including compute system-on-module and system-in-package solutions; and application processing solutions for data transformation, computer vision, machine learning, augmented/virtual reality, audio/video aggregation and distribution, and custom applications. It also provides IoT systems solutions, which includes routing, switching or gateway functionalities, telematics, and media conversion; wired and wireless connections which enhances modern electronic systems and equipment by providing secure network connectivity, power for IoT end devices through power over ethernet, application hosting, protocol conversion, media conversion, secure access for distributed IoT deployments, and other functions; and pre-certified products. In addition, the company offers single-pane-of-glass management for out-of-band (OOB) and industrial IoT deployments that enables customers to deploy, monitor, manage, and automate deployments; GPS-based vehicle and asset tracking capabilities for fleet, municipal, and industrial asset tracking customers; engineering services comprising turnkey product development or team augmentation; extended warranty, support, and maintenance services related to OOB and certain other product families. Further, it provides intelligent computing, secure connectivity, and remote management for mission-critical applications, enabling customers to optimize operations, enhance security and accelerate digital transformation; and hardware, software, services, and powers applications from mission-critical autonomous platforms and edge analytics for critical infrastructure to intelligent surveillance and secure network management. Lantronix, Inc. was incorporated in 1989 and is headquartered in Irvine, California.

Lantronix, Inc.’s Stock Price as of Market Close

As of September 18, 2026, 4:00 PM, CST, Lantronix, Inc.’s stock price was $5.850.

Lantronix, Inc. is up 0.52% from its previous closing price of $5.820.

During the last market session, Lantronix, Inc.’s stock traded between $5.800 and $6.190. Currently, there are approximately 42.19 million shares outstanding for Lantronix, Inc..

Lantronix, Inc.’s trailing earnings per share are negative, so the stock does not have a meaningful P/E ratio. We suggest investors evaluate other financial metrics to understand its overall valuation.

Lantronix, Inc. Stock Price History

Lantronix, Inc.’s (LTRX) price is currently up 10.38% so far this month.

During the month of September, Lantronix, Inc.’s stock price has reached a high of $6.190 and a low of $5.030.

Over the last year, Lantronix, Inc. has hit prices as high as $8.750 and as low as $4.370. Year to date, Lantronix, Inc.’s stock is down 0.17%.
